Corruption scandal: alleged payment of false overtime at the Parque Hotel municipal casino in Montevideo

Focus Gaming
Focus Gaming
·Mars

The administration of the Uruguayan capital paid more than 500 overtime hours to officials of its casino, even when the gaming room was closed during the pandemic. The complaint will reach the courts.

Uruguay.- A request for access to information made by the local media El País uncovered a case of alleged corruption in Uruguay. According to official data, the 55 officials of the Montevideo Intendancy (IMM) who work at the municipal casino Parque Hotel were paid, in addition to their salaries, overtime hours, even while the casino was closed due to the health emergency caused by Covid-19.

In fact, both in 2020 and 2021, years in which the Parque Hotel casino was largely non-operational or operating at 50 percent of its capacities, its employees were paid a total of UYU 214,256 (USD 5,060) the first year and UYU 284,722 (USD 6,725) the second. A total of 668 overtime hours were paid in 2020 and 798 in 2021.

As explained by the newspaper El País, three days after the Executive Power communicated the health measures adopted on March 13, 2020, the IMM issued a resolution in which it decided to “keep the Casino Parque Hotel closed to the public”. That March, however, 77 overtime hours had already been paid, the same amount that was paid the previous month, when everything was operating normally. In April, overtime hours were paid again, a total of 42, and payments were stopped during May and June, only to resume from July, when 39 were paid.

In August, the government allowed a relaxation of the closures, and the municipal casino, according to Walter Páez, a director of the National Association of State Casino Officials, operated with “40 percent of the machines available”, and without using the so-called table games.

The Parque Hotel then operated under these conditions until December 2, 2020, the date on which it closed its doors until July 15, 2021, as stated in a resolution of the IMM from August 9 of that year, where it is recognized that the activities of this casino were closed “until the month of July of the current year, except for a short period in the second half of 2020”, and that “given the current health situation” it was resolved to reopen it “from July 15, 2021 operating at 50 percent of its capacity”.

And in those months the same was confirmed according to the information disclosed by El País: payments of overtime hours that, added together, are more than 500. Because 77 were paid in December 2020, 77 in January 2021 - almost the same amount as in January 2020, when there was no pandemic and 83 hours had been paid -, 43 in the following February, 30 in March, 69 in April, 69 in May, 69 in June and 64 in July, the month in which the casino only operated from the second half.

«We are going to end this lack of respect», opined opposition deputy Martín Lema about the rumors regarding the payments of phantom overtime hours. «What a lack of respect for the people of Montevideo! The feeling of impunity, negligence, and poor management have no limits. Montevideo is chaos and they insist on maintaining a Municipal Casino that causes huge losses and pays overtime when it is closed», he added.

The likely candidate of «the whites» for the mayoralty of the capital went further and stated: «Apart from the disaster of the Casino, I will request detailed information about the USD 10m that the IMM allocated in 2023 for the payment of overtime hours. We are going to end this lack of respect».

It is worth remembering that Lema proposed the closure of the municipal casino, something that sparked the rejection of the Association of Professional Casino Officials (ADEP) and the Association of Administrative Officials of Municipal Casinos (Afacm).
